Qualifications
RESPONSIBILITIES:Define layer stackup, select component packages, assess component placement, conduct routing feasibility studies, and manage signal routing for digital, analog, RF, and power conversion PCBs. Develop and maintain PCB libraries. Produce and release comprehensive documentation for PCB fabrication. Engage with internal teams and PCB fabricators to enhance design standards and improve manufacturability and testability. Utilize PCB design tools effectively, assess new tool options, and mentor team members in tool usage. B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:Bachelor’s degree in Electrical Engineering or equivalent experience (3+ years in PCB layout may substitute for a degree). Minimum of 1 year of professional PCB layout experience. PREFERRED S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E:2+ years of experience in PCB layout and routing, focusing on modern passive and active electronic components, surface mount technology, RF components, and high pin density devices.1+ years of experience managing ECAD libraries and their configurations. Strong understanding of design for manufacturability, assembly, and testing. Familiarity with Mentor Xpedition or similar PCB design tools.

PCB DESIGNER - STARSHIELD
The Starshield program harnesses SpaceX’s cutting-edge Starlink technology and launch capabilities to bolster national security. Unlike Starlink, which primarily serves consumer and commercial needs, Starshield is tailored for government applications, focusing on earth observation, secure communications, and hosted payloads.
As a PCB Designer at SpaceX, you will play a critical role in crafting the layouts for our innovative in-house board designs for the Starshield initiative. This position requires close collaboration with Hardware Development Engineers during the schematic development process, where your expertise will guide design reviews and iterations to achieve optimal solutions. Your designs will encompass a diverse range of applications, including radio phased arrays, solar power converters, and more.
